The Oregon State Beavers offense should be better this year.

The arrival of transfer quarterback Maalik Murphy has Corvallis excited about the upcoming season.

Returning to the fold are wide receivers Trent Walker and Darrius Clemons.

Hamilton is far and away the best defensive player on the Bulldogs.

He earned All Mountain West honorable mention last season.

Hamilton ranked 10th in the country for passes defended last season while reeling in two interceptions and forcing two fumbles.

Hamilton entered the transfer portal this offseason, but withdrew and chose to stay with Fresno State.

The Demon Deacons may not pose much of a threat in total when they visit Corvallis on October 11, but cornerback Nick Anderson will be one to watch.

Anderson finished seventh in the country with 122 total tackles last season.

Anderson finished the 2024 campaign with two interceptions, a forced fumble, and a fumble recovery.

Boettcher is back for another year with the Oregon Ducks, after some pundits thought he might forego his last season to enter the NFL Draft.

Boettcher finished with 94 total tackles last season, with more than half of them being solo tackles.

Boettcher tacked on an interception and two sacks in the 2024 Oregon campaign and looks to be a major cog in their defensive machine for the 2025 season.

Easily the toughest player the Oregon State offense will have to line up against next season, Uiagalelei led the Big Ten in sacks last regular season with 10.5.

Uiagalelei was awarded All-Big Ten First Team and amassed 38 tackles in the Ducks' Big Ten Championship season last year.
